Key Responsibilities
- MDCE/LTD Semiconductor Senior Process Integration Development Engineers are responsible for leading scientific research enabling the manufacture of innovative device architectures but not limited to:
- Led scientific research enabling the manufacture of innovative device architectures coupled with the realization of these architectures
- Designing, executing, and analyzing experiments necessary to meet engineering specifications for their process
- Participate in the development of intellectual property
- Integrate the many individual steps necessary for the manufacture of complex microprocessors
- Ramp to manufacturing volumes to demonstrate the technology meets requirements while simultaneously transferring the technology to counterparts in manufacturing via the Copy Exactly Methodology

Minimum Qualifications
- The candidate must possess a Ph.D. degree in Materials Science, Chemical Engineering, Chemistry, Physics, Mechanical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, or a related Scientific STEM (Science Technology Engineering Math) field of study
- 4+ years of Semiconductor Industry experience in one or more of the following areas: Semiconductor processing, Semiconductor fabrication, or nanotechnology
Preferred Qualifications
- Semiconductor processing or device fabrication and/or nanotechnology
- Electrical characterization of transistors or other semiconductor devices
- Experience leading projects and leading cross-functional teams
- Design of experiments
- Statistical Process Control (SPC)
- Computational Data Skills
